We acquired a grouping which contained original, bland Ordnance Department forms. In some cases we have single forms, and in others we have multiple copies. These are nice for the reenactor to copy and use in living history or for a camp display with a field desk. Just the tip of the iceberg in terms of the amount of paperwork generated by the war. All are in excellent condition.

Form No. 52 – statement exhibiting the allowance of clothing to each soldier during his enlistment. Large form measuring 17” x 23”.   [ss]
